CAAC

The Civil Aviation Administration of China (CAAC) (although it is the Civil Aviation Administration, general aviation, drones, gliding wings, flying cars, etc., except for military ones, are all managed by this department) has a strict system: the cockpit is a “forbidden place” for “irrelevant personnel”, so the biggest difference from foreign flight enthusiasts is that Chinese airlines cannot enter the cockpit.

Unable to communicate with the cockpit, someone invented the “flight log”, which can be given to the cabin manager when boarding the plane, and the cabin manager can hand it over to the captain. This is the only way for Chinese flight enthusiasts to contact the cockpit.

The thing is, the majority of people just see it as a means of transportation. And to ensure absolute safety, authorities and airlines tend to take a conservative approach to regulate the interactions with avgeeks.

And to add note, the “primary school student” does not necessarily indicate one’s level of education, but their bad behavior and manners.
